Ordinals
beta
Sat 349137835359376
decimal
12108.9035359376
percentile
0.698275670718752%
name
mmrpqhwlkdjd
cycle
0
epoch
2
block
12108
offset
9035359376
timestamp
2023-12-14 15:21:41 UTC
rarity
common
prev
next